    Roughly every 3 months I put a few drops of lemon oil on my broom and sweep the ceilings, walls, window & door frames, fly screens, screen doors etc and I find that I get a huge reduction in the number of spiders inside the house. I still get a few, but not as many. Also, the house smells lovely afterwards.
